password protection technology with a blured technology background
Schlüsselwörter
password,
protection,
technology,
security,
blurred,
background,
access,
encryption,
digital,
authentication,
privacy,
user,
login,
firewall,
data protection,
secure,
online,
biometric,
software,
network security,
safeguard,
credentials,
phishing,
trust,
virtual,
identity,
control,
threat,
verification,
technology,
surveillance